The size of fit will vary slightly between manufacturers. It is always best to try on a helmet first to see if it fits before purchasing it. A professional salesman can assist you with measuring your head, but if one is not available, the best way to measure your head is to find some string of any type and wrap it around your head. Take this measurement to a yard stick to see how many inches around your head is. This will give you a guide when determining the correct size of helmet to purchase. Be sure to measure above your ears and about and inch above your eyebrows.
It is important to have a correct fitting helmet for comfort and safety. A loose helmet may become an obstruction to your vision. The rough trails could cause a loose fitting helmet to move around on your head resulting in the temporary blocking of your vision. If the helmet is too tight it will result in discomfort. If the helmet is uncomfortable, a rider may desire to ride without a helmet. Doing so could result in serious injury or even death.
